Bret Airborne minimum requirements

  • Memory: 2 GB
  • Graphics Card: NVIDIA GeForce 510
  • CPU: Intel Pentium 4 1.50GHz
  • File Size: 100 MB
  • OS: Windows XP or later

Bret Airborne Details

Bret Airborne PC Specs
Download: Via Steam
Developer: Machine 22
Publisher: Machine 22
Categories: RPG Casual Indie
Bret Airborne Release Date: 29th of January 2015
Bret Airborne PC price today: $4.99
What is Bret Airborne?

Bret Airborne shakes up the standard match-3 formula with strategic gameplay and original game mechanics.
